Product Overview

"Which carbide insert grade is best for reducing cycle times in high-speed steel finishing while maintaining a consistent Ra finish?"

The TaeguTec DNMG150408-PC TT8115 is a high-productivity solution designed for ISO P (Steel) machining. The TT8115 grade utilizes a specialized thick-layer CVD Alumina (Al2O3) coating that acts as a thermal barrier, allowing for ultra-high cutting speeds without premature crater wear. The PC (Positive Finishing) chipbreaker is engineered for sharp cutting action, effectively lowering power consumption and preventing workpiece smearing. With a robust 0.8mm radius, this insert provides the mechanical strength required for medium finishing while delivering the precision expected from a dedicated finishing tool.

Technical Specifications

ISO Code Decoding: DNMG150408-PC

D
55° Rhom
N
0° Relief
M
Tolerance
G
Hole/Sint
15
12.7mm IC
04
4.76mm S
08
0.8mm RE
PC
Pos. Finish
Unit System Designation Thickness (S) Radius (RE)
Metric (ISO) DNMG150408-PC 4.76 mm 0.8 mm
Imperial (ANSI) DNMG432-PC 0.187" 0.031"

Recommended Cutting Parameters

Material Group Speed (Vc) Feed Rate (fn)
Carbon Steel (ISO P) 200 - 450 m/min 0.15 - 0.35 mm/rev
Alloy Steel (ISO P) 180 - 400 m/min 0.10 - 0.30 mm/rev

Compatible Toolholders

This DNMG 1504 series insert fits all standard external and internal toolholders such as DDJNR/L 15 or PDJNR/L 15.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Is TT8115 suitable for heavy interrupted cuts?

No. TT8115 is a high-speed grade optimized for continuous cuts. For interruptions, we recommend TT8125 or TT8135.

2. What is the benefit of the PC chipbreaker over standard types?

The PC (Positive Finishing) geometry is sharper, which reduces cutting forces and friction, leading to cooler cuts and superior surface Ra.

💡 Material Comparison Tip: CVD-coated TT8115 is your speed champion for Steel. If your application involves more mechanical shock, switch to the TT8125.

How do I choose the correct insert grade and chipbreaker for machining Stainless Steel (M) vs. Carbon Steel (P)?

We offer optimized CVD and PVD multi-layer coatings for different ISO material groups:

  • For Carbon/Alloy Steel (ISO P): Choose our thick multi-layer CVD coated grades (e.g., Al2O3 + TiN). They provide exceptional crater wear resistance and thermal barriers during high-speed dry or wet roughing.
  • For Stainless Steel (ISO M): Choose our nano-structured PVD coated grades with sharp, positive chipbreakers (like -TM or -MA). This combination prevents work hardening and effectively controls sticky chips.
What are the recommended cutting speed (Vc) and feed rate (f) parameters to maximize tool life?

The optimal cutting parameters vary depending on the workpiece hardness and operation type:

  • For General Steel Turnings: Recommended cutting speed ($V_c$) ranges from 150 to 280 m/min, with a feed rate ($f$) of 0.15 to 0.45 mm/rev.
  • For Stainless Steel Finishing: Recommended cutting speed ($V_c$) is 120 to 200 m/min, with a feed rate ($f$) of 0.10 to 0.25 mm/rev.Always adjust parameters based on early wear patterns: increase $V_c$ if built-up edge occurs, or reduce $V_c$ if severe flank wear is observed.
